2.2 Processor (CPU) Installation
The motherboard supports dual LGA 2011-3 series processors. Only specific Xeon E5 V3/V4 processors are compatible with the DDR3 memory slots. Currently tested compatible processors include E5 2629 V3, E5 2649 V3, E5 2669 V3, E5 2666 V3, E5 2673 V3, E5 2676 V3, E5 2678 V3, and E5 2696 V3.

Notes for Single CPU Operation:
- The CPU must be installed in the left slot.
- The 8-PIN CPU power supply needs to be inserted on the left.
- Memory needs to be inserted into the left memory slot bank.
- A graphics card must be installed in PCIe slot 1 or slot 5.
2.3 Memory (RAM) Installation
The motherboard features 8 DDR3 memory slots, supporting 8-channel memory configurations. It can accommodate a maximum capacity of 256GB (32GB x 8) with supported speeds of 1066/1333/1600/1866MHz.
- Use international brand memory modules such as Samsung, Kingston, Sandisk, or Micron for optimal compatibility. Other brands may be incompatible.

2.4 Storage Device Installation
The motherboard provides 10 SATA 3.0 interfaces and two M.2 slots.
- SATA Drives: Connect your SATA hard drives or SSDs to any of the 10 SATA 3.0 ports.
- M.2 Drives: The two M.2 slots support both NGFF M.2 (SATA) and NVMe M.2 (PCIe 3.0 X4) drives for simultaneous operation.

5. Troubleshooting
- No Power/Boot: Ensure your power supply is at least 500W and from a reputable brand. Check all power connections (24-PIN ATX, 8-PIN CPU).
- Diagnostic Card Codes: Utilize the integrated diagnostic card to read POST codes, which can indicate specific hardware issues during startup.
- Memory Incompatibility: If experiencing boot issues related to memory, ensure you are using compatible DDR3 modules from international brands (Samsung, Kingston, Sandisk, Micron).
- Single CPU Configuration: If using only one CPU, double-check that it's in the left socket, the left 8-PIN CPU power is connected, memory is in the left bank, and the graphics card is in PCIe slot 1 or 5.
- Missing Battery: Note that the CMOS battery is not included due to logistics restrictions. You will need to install one for proper timekeeping and BIOS settings retention.
6. Specifications
| Feature | Detail |
|---|---|
| Brand | MACHINIST |
| Model | X99 MD8-3 |
| Form Factor | E-ATX (320mm x 300mm) |
| CPU Socket | Dual LGA 2011-3 |
| Compatible CPUs | Intel Xeon E5 V3/V4 series (specific models for DDR3) |
| Chipset | C612 |
| Memory Slots | 8 x 288-PIN DDR3 |
| Memory Type | 8-channel DDR3 (ECC/RECC) |
| Max Memory Capacity | 256GB (32GB x 8) |
| Memory Frequencies | 1066/1333/1600/1866MHz |
| PCIe Slots | 3 x PCIe 3.0 X16, 2 x PCIe 2.0 X1, 1 x PCIe 3.0 X8 (Total 5 slots) |
| M.2 Slots | 2 (supports NVMe PCIe 3.0 X4 and NGFF SATA) |
| SATA Ports | 10 x SATA 3.0 |
| USB Ports (Rear) | 4 x USB 3.0, 4 x USB 2.0 |
| Ethernet | 2 x Gigabit LAN |
| Audio | Realtek ALC897 Audio Sound Card |
| PS/2 Ports | 1 x Keyboard, 1 x Mouse |
| Diagnostic Features | Diagnostic card, Buzzer |
| Onboard Controls | On/Off button, Restart button |
| Included Accessories | I/O shield *1, SATA cable *1, LGA 2011 cooling bracket *1 |
